Output 66f1a652b7fb898bdeb7604690ef2d203aa712fdd97ac173b2324880c7fd759d:1

value
21067509
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9450c49a8afd5ede0a995407ad833ff777f446 OP_EQUALVERIFY OP_CHECKSIG
address
1MPBMvM9AkRM6KnbpjRfnU26HxPWMojETV
transaction
66f1a652b7fb898bdeb7604690ef2d203aa712fdd97ac173b2324880c7fd759d
spent
true